What are Door Gaskets?
A door gasket is a sealing material usually discovered around the edges of doors, designed to avoid air and wetness leakages. Made from rubber, foam, or silicone, these gaskets make sure that homes are energy-efficient by minimizing drafts and preserving indoor temperatures. Door gaskets are vital in both property and industrial structures, where energy effectiveness can lead to considerable cost savings.
The Importance of Door Gaskets
Energy Efficiency: An appropriate seal lowers energy loss, guaranteeing that heating & cooling systems do not work more difficult than needed, therefore decreasing energy costs.
Wetness Control: Gaskets assist to keep wetness out, preventing mold growth and water damage that can be costly to repair.
Noise Reduction: A well-fitted door gasket can likewise minimize sound transmission, supplying a quieter indoor environment.
Draft Prevention: By sealing gaps, door gaskets get rid of drafts that can make homes unpleasant throughout seasonal temperature fluctuations.
Boosted Security: Certain kinds of gaskets can deter intruders by enhancing door security.

Setting up door gaskets is an uncomplicated process that can be finished with very little tools. Here is a step-by-step guide:
Select the Right Gasket: Choose a gasket that fits your door type and the specific gaps present.
Step the Door: Use a measuring tape to figure out the length needed for your door frame.
Prepare the Surface: Clean the door frame where the gasket will be used. Any debris or old adhesive should be gotten rid of.
Cut to Size: If required, cut the gasket to the proper length utilizing an energy knife or scissors.
Use Adhesive (if required): Some gaskets come with adhesive support, while others might require additional glue. Follow the maker’s guidelines.
Position the Gasket: Align the gasket along the frame and press it securely into place.
Evaluate the Seal: Close the door and look for any spaces. Adjust as needed to ensure a tight fit.
Maintenance and Care
Keeping door gaskets is vital to ensure their durability and efficiency. Here are some ideas for correct care:
Regular Inspection: Check gaskets periodically for wear and tear, specifically before the winter and summertime seasons.
Cleaning: Wipe gaskets with a moderate detergent option to get rid of dirt and particles that can trigger deterioration.
Replacement: If a gasket is cracked or jeopardized, change it without delay to guarantee ongoing efficiency.
